"flannel" Definitions
  1. [uncountable] a type of soft light cloth, containing cotton or wool, used for making clothes
  2. (also facecloth) (both British English) (North American English washcloth) [countable] a small piece of cloth used for washing yourself
  3. flannels [plural] trousers made of flannel
  4. [uncountable] (British English, informal) words that do not have much meaning and that avoid telling somebody what they want to know
